Online & Distance Learning at Big Sandy Community and Technical College
Distance learning is available at Big Sandy Community and Technical College. Among 2,618 students, 1,127 (43%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 595 (23%) took at least some classes online.

Earnings for Health Professions Graduates from Big Sandy Community and Technical College
Students who complete Big Sandy Community and Technical College’s Health Professions program earn the following amounts (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):
| Years After Graduation | Median Earnings |
|---|---|
| 1 year | $63,812 |
| 2 years | $33,371 |
| 3 years | $38,786 |
| 4 years | $41,746 |
| 5 years | $47,784 |
How do these earnings stack up against the rest of the school? Four years out, Health Professions graduates from Big Sandy Community and Technical College take home a median $41,746, compared with $38,499 for all Big Sandy Community and Technical College graduates — about 8% higher than the school-wide median.
Median Debt at Graduation
Median student loan debt for Health Professions graduates from Big Sandy Community and Technical College is $14,964.
